## Deployment

The Meridale reminder job runs as a scheduled container on the Ketterby batch cluster, triggered hourly. Deploys are rolled out by replacing the job definition; in-flight runs complete under the old version. If a run fails twice consecutively, the scheduler pauses the job and pages on-call. Before redeploying, verify the clinic calendar feed is reachable and that quiet-hours windows match the current region. The job reads its settings at startup from the values below.

deployment values, yaguf-tafop:
ULAAEL_HOST=ulaael.lumicsys.internal
ULAAEL_PORT=7000

MEMO — To Sales Leads

Team, it's official: we're retiring the Corvale line at the end of Q3. The numbers haven't justified another refresh, and engineering wants the bench space for the Ardenna platform. Keep selling remaining stock, but don't promise support past eighteen months. Trade-in incentives toward Ardenna units kick in next month — details from Priya in channel ops. Please keep this quiet until the customer letters go out. The confidential note below gives you a peek at what replaces Corvale in the roadmap.

internal memo for kafof-tadup: Headcount on the Juleth team goes from 44 to 91 by the end of May. Gross margin on Juleth came in at 20 percent against a plan of 64 percent.

Quick note before you approve the Invoicematic change: the PDF renderer (service `inkpress-render`) now fetches letterhead assets from the Brindleworth asset store instead of bundling them. That means every render call needs an authenticated client — no more anonymous fetches. If rendering fails with a 401, it's almost always the asset-store credential, not the template. For local review, point `INKPRESS_ASSET_HOST` at staging and run the golden-invoice suite. The staging credential to use is right here.

API key for hahop-fahof: kto23_AYVFIw9MGYUoJUFF85VHsY7